About Borne: Expertise in Building Envelope Solutions
Founded by Cade D. Osborne, PE, Borne Consulting has built a strong reputation for delivering technical excellence and practical solutions for complex building rehabilitation projects. The firm specializes in:
- Façades
- Roofing
- Balconies
- Below-grade waterproofing
Borne’s services include condition assessments, construction documentation, permitting support, capital asset planning, bidding coordination, and construction administration.
